Heath stepped on his dick so many times leading up to the Olympia. Playing footsie with MD & waxing poetically how great it would have been if he could have done interviews all of those years while he was exclusive to AMI (and then Blechy get instant movement hearing that and putting him on the cover right before the Olympia) is biting the hand that fed you and paid you millions all of those years.
He also shit on the NPC/IFBB's new puppy, classic physique.
What does it say when the then-current champion & potential record setter gets no contract renewal from AMI and his supplement sponsor? Volumes, IMO.
